Definition and How to Measure and Improve It

What Is Financial Health? Financial health is a term used to describe the state of one’s personal monetary affairs. There are many dimensions to financial health, including the amount of savings you have, how much you’re putting away for retirement, and how much of your income you are spending on fixed or non-discretionary expenses. Prestige Wealth Inc. Acquires Wealth AI

Prestige Wealth, Inc. (PWM) has released an update. Prestige Wealth Inc., a Hong Kong-based wealth management service provider, has announced its acquisition of Wealth AI, a Singaporean AI-driven wealth management solution provider, for $4.5 million. Tax Law Update: September 2024

• Internal Revenue Service issues SECURE Act regulations—On July 18, 2024, the Treasury and the IRS released final regulations (final regs) under Internal Revenue Code Section 401(a)(9) concerning the required minimum distribution (RMD) requirements with respect to retirement plans and accounts. Sanctuary adds $400m ex-Merrill team

A former Merrill Lynch team in North Carolina is moving to Sanctuary Wealth’s supported independence platform.  The team at TOVA Wealth includes founder and managing partner Katie Medina, advisors Michael Tunney and Eric Starkey and client associate Amy Kepler. EY Tax Alert 2024 no 44 – Proposed modifications to the enhanced trust reporting requirements and post-mortem tax planning by a trust

Enhanced trust reporting requirements Legislative amendments enacted in 2022 impose additional reporting requirements on many express trusts (i.e., trusts that are created with the settlor’s express written or verbal intent, as opposed to other trusts arising by operation of law), including many agency and other commercial relationships, for taxation years ending after 30 December 2023.
